My Testimony About Change
I want to testify to you that I have been saved since I was twelve years old, and, now I am eighty three.
I was called to Preach The Gospel at age of seventeen, vocally by The LORD.
I went out and have preached for many years in Churches across America.
I remember how I was a slick preacher and even thought I knew it all and was totally right.
Oh I was so smart!
But, in 1999 I had a God Encounter here in this desert of New Mexico which has changed my life forever.
Many things I had been taught in the denomination [Bible school training] The LORD told me were wrong. I was forced to change many of my beliefs.
I was a Baptist, and I attended a Baptist school of training.
I had to change some of my beliefs. It was not easy, and I did have to repent, and turn around to preach The Truth.
You must know I had to admit I had been wrong and preached wrong doctrine.
Today I am a non denominational, Spirit-filled Believer.
I do not hate the Baptist, but am thankful for them today, because I was saved and came to know The LORD in a Baptist Church in Texas.
But I am not the same as I was back then!
